MMRDA hopes to give Mumbai world's third largest metro rail network

In a move that could revolutionise transportation in India's business capital, the Mumbai Metropolitan Region Development Authority (MMRDA) has planned a 450-km long network of metro rail corridors for the city and surroundings - the third largest in the world, a top official said here Thursday.
The Mumbai Metropolitan Region (MMR), which comprises Mumbai and parts of adjacent Thane, Palghar and Raigad districts, is aimed to get metro rail connectivity which will be next only to Shanghai and Beijing.
